Course Outline
Hernia is a very common surgical entity
and one of the commonest surgical
procedures done by general surgeons.
• Surgical postgraduates
Day 1
Inguinal Hernia
Theoretical sessions
• Selection of cases
• Guidelines, prerequisites
• Pre-op preparations
• Post-op care
• Laparoscopic anatomy of inguinal region
• TAPP for groin hernia, step by step, unilateral, bilateral,
recurrent, in females
• TEP for Groin hernia, step by step, unilateral, bilateral,
recurrent, in females
Difficulties - Discussion
09:00 am
Ventral Hernia
Theoretical sessions
• Selection of cases
• Guidelines, prerequisites
• Pre-op preparations
• Post-op care
• Laparoscopic repair of ventral hernia, step-by-step
• IPOM Plus / Hybrid Technique / Role of Component
Separation Techniques (CST) / The future of Hernia
09:00 am
Theoretical sessions
• Laparoscopic surgery for Paediatric Hernia
• Introduction to Abdominal Wall Reconstruction
• Modification of Lichtenstein repair
• Biomaterials and fixation devices in laparoscopic hernia
surgery
• Complications of Lap Hernia Surgery
• MCQs
• Feedback
• Certification
